What Exactly Are Robot Cleaners?
Robot cleaners are autonomous devices developed to clean floorings without direct human control. They navigate your home utilizing a mix of sensors, mapping technology, and algorithms to efficiently tidy various floor surfaces. While the term “robot cleaner” can include a series of devices, in the context of home cleaning, it primarily refers to two main classifications:
- Robot Vacuum Cleaners: These are the most common type, created to autonomously vacuum floorings, getting dust, dirt, pet hair, and particles. They typically include brushes, suction power, and filters to effectively collect and contain the dust.
- Robot Mop Cleaners: These robots are designed to mop hard floors, eliminating spills, stains, and grime. They generally give water or cleaning solution and use a mopping pad to clean up the surface area. Some advanced models can even vacuum and mop all at once or sequentially.

Picking the Right Robot Cleaner for Your UK Home
With a large array of robot cleaners readily available in the UK market, choosing the right one can feel overwhelming. Here are crucial elements to consider to guarantee you choose a robot cleaner that meets your particular requirements and home environment:
- Floor Types: Consider the kinds of flooring in your home. The majority of robot vacuum cleaners are developed to handle a mix of hard floors and carpets. Nevertheless, if you have predominantly thick carpets, search for designs with strong suction power and robust brush rolls designed for carpets. For homes with mostly tough floorings, robot mops or combination vacuum-mop robotics may be ideal.
- Home Size and Layout: Larger homes or multi-story homes may require robots with longer battery life and advanced mapping capabilities. Think about the robot's coverage location and whether it can deal with several spaces and browse intricate designs. For smaller sized flats or apartment or condos, a basic model with a much shorter battery life might be sufficient.
- Pet Ownership: If you have animals, particularly those that shed greatly, prioritize robot cleaners with strong suction, tangle-free brush rolls created for pet hair, and efficient filtration systems to trap irritants. Larger dustbins are likewise advantageous for homes with animals.
- Smart Features and Connectivity: Decide which smart functions are very important to you. Do you desire app control, scheduling, zone cleaning, virtual borders, or voice assistant integration? These functions can considerably improve the user experience and customizability of your cleaning.
- Budget plan: Robot cleaners vary in rate from entry-level designs under ₤ 200 to high-end gadgets exceeding ₤ 800 and even ₤ 1000. Determine your budget and research study designs within that rate range, stabilizing features and performance with expense.
- Battery Life and Charging: Consider the robot's battery life and charging time. Ensure the battery life suffices to clean your wanted location on a single charge. Some robotics include automatic recharging, returning to their charging dock when the battery is low and resuming cleaning once charged.
- Dustbin Capacity: A bigger dustbin capability means less regular emptying. This is particularly crucial for larger homes or homes with animals.
- Navigation and Mapping: Different robots use numerous navigation systems. Fundamental designs might use random bounce navigation, while more sophisticated models use methodical navigation with mapping technology. Mapping enables more effective cleaning paths, virtual limits, and zoned cleaning.
- Noise Level: If noise is an issue, check the decibel score of the robot cleaner. Some models are created to run more silently than others.
- Brand Reputation and Reviews: Research credible brands and read customer evaluations to assess the dependability, efficiency, and customer assistance of different models.
Popular Robot Cleaner Brands and Models in the UK
The UK market boasts a range of robot cleaner brand names, offering varied functions and cost points. Some popular brands and designs often found in UK homes include:
- iRobot Roomba: A household name in robot vacuuming, Roomba offers a broad range of designs from standard to premium, known for their dependability and reliable cleaning efficiency. Popular models in the UK include the Roomba i7+, Roomba 960, and Roomba 692.
- Shark: Known for their effective standard vacuums, Shark likewise uses a series of robot vacuums. Their models often feature strong suction and are well-suited for homes with family pets. The Shark IQ Robot and Shark ION Robot are popular options.
- Eufy (by Anker): Eufy uses budget-friendly and reliable robot vacuums, frequently applauded for their quiet operation and great cleaning efficiency at a competitive price. The Eufy RoboVac series is widely available in the UK.
- Roborock: Roborock is known for its advanced functions, consisting of LiDAR navigation, effective suction, and mop performance. Models like the Roborock S7 and S6 MaxV are highly concerned for their efficiency and smart capabilities.
- Neato Robotics: Neato robot vacuums are differentiated by their D-shaped design, which allows them to tidy closer to edges and corners. Models like the Neato D7 and D8 are known for their strong suction and systematic cleaning patterns.
- Ecovacs Deebot: Ecovacs offers a series of robot vacuums and mops, with designs including numerous functionalities and price points. The Deebot OZMO series is popular for its mix vacuuming and mopping abilities.
Using and Maintaining Your Robot Cleaner
To ensure your robot cleaner functions efficiently and lasts for many years, proper use and upkeep are important. Here are some crucial ideas:
- Prepare Your Home: Before running your robot cleaner, clean up cables, little things, and loose rugs that could obstruct its course.
- Regularly Empty the Dustbin: Empty the dustbin after each cleaning session or as needed, particularly if you have family pets or a larger home.
- Clean Brushes and Filters: Regularly clean the brushes and filters according to the producer's directions. This ensures optimal cleaning efficiency and avoids dust accumulation.
- Examine and Clean Sensors: Gently tidy the robot's sensing units to make sure precise navigation and obstacle detection.
- Replace Parts as Needed: Brush rolls, filters, and mopping pads will eventually require changing. Follow the manufacturer's suggestions for replacement intervals.
- Keep the Charging Dock Clear: Ensure the charging dock is easily available and totally free from obstructions.
- Follow Manufacturer's Guidelines: Always describe the user manual supplied with your robot cleaner for specific instructions on use, maintenance, and troubleshooting.
Often Asked Questions (FAQs) about Robot Cleaners in the UK
Are robot cleaners ideal for all UK homes?
Robot cleaners are appropriate for a lot of UK homes. Consider your floor types, home size, and specific cleaning requires when selecting a model. They work well in flats, homes, and apartments.
How much do robot cleaners cost in the UK?
Prices differ extensively. Entry-level models start from under ₤ 200, mid-range models range from ₤ 200 to ₤ 500, and high-end models can cost ₤ 500 to over ₤ 1000.
Where can I buy robot cleaners in the UK?
Robot cleaners are commonly available at significant sellers in the UK, including Currys PC World, Argos, John Lewis, Amazon UK, and straight from brand sites.
Do robot cleaners work on carpets?
Yes, lots of robot vacuum are created to deal with carpets. Search for designs with strong suction power and brush rolls suitable for carpets.
Do robot cleaners work on pet hair?
Yes, lots of robot cleaners are outstanding for pet hair. Try to find designs particularly created for pet hair with tangle-free brush rolls and HEPA filters.
What is the battery life of a robot cleaner?
Battery life differs depending upon the design, usually ranging from 60 to 120 minutes or more.
Do robot cleaners feature a warranty in the UK?
Yes, the majority of robot cleaners purchased in the UK come with a maker's guarantee, typically for 1-2 years. Examine the guarantee details when acquiring.
Are robot cleaners loud?
Robot cleaners are typically quieter than traditional vacuum, but noise levels differ. Examine the decibel ranking if noise is a concern.
